OPERA Study is a randomized, open-label, prospective, pilot, and a monocentric clinical trial involving outpatients within Abu Dhabi Stem Cells Center (ADSCC) with a confirmed diagnosis of type 1 diabetes mellitus (T1DM). The patients will be randomly allocated (1:1) in a parallel assignment involving two groups of participants: Group A (Regular-intensity arm): Extracorporeal Photopheresis (ECP) on a regular-intensity regimen described in the Protocol as add-on T1DM standard of care, or Group B (Accelerated-intensity arm): ECP on an accelerated regimen plus T1DM standard of care.

The standard of care is defined as per the "DOH Standards for diagnosis, management and data reporting for diabetes" in combination with the DOH recommended NICE (UK National Institute for Health and Care Excellence) guidelines "Type 1 diabetes in adults: diagnosis and management (NG17)". OPERA Study will be fully conducted in ADSCC, including the patient assessment and inclusion, randomization, ECP procedures, and follow-up consultations, according to this Protocol and GCP principles. All patients will receive T1DM standard of care, plus additional ECP protocols on two regimens of investigational interventions. The primary objective is the safety assessment of ECP, to be assessed by the tolerability to the ECP procedures, incidence of treatment-emergent adverse events (TEAEs), adverse events of special interest (AESIs), and serious adverse events (SAEs) assessed by the CTCAE v5.0, and the WHO-UMC causality assessment system. The other primary objective is the preliminary efficacy assessment of the ECP as an add-on treatment to the standard of care for T1DM patients, assessed by the exogenous insulin use, HbA1c levels, C-peptide levels, and clinically important hypoglycemic episodes. The secondary objective is the assessment of the immune response profile in T1DM patients receiving standard of care and additional ECP procedures. The trial is approved by the institutional ADSCC Research Ethics Committee (REC) and written informed consent will be obtained from all patients. OPERA Study will be conducted following the principles of the Declaration of Helsinki and ICH-GCP guidelines.

Time frame: Weeks 0 - 24
Rate of tolerability of the ECP will be assessed by the number of ECP discontinuation due to adverse events (AE), or withdrawal of participants of the Study due to serious adverse events (SAEs)
Time frame: Weeks 0 - 24
Incidence of treatment-emergent adverse events (TEAEs), adverse events of special interest (AESIs), and serious adverse events (SAEs): Proportion of participants with AEs as assessed by CTCAE v5.0
Time frame: Baseline, months 3, 6, and 12
Rate of modification in exogenous insulin requirements compared with baseline. Marker for efficacy of treatment: reducing insulin dose
Time frame: Baseline, months 3, 6, and 12
Rate of modification in HbA1c levels compared with baseline. Marker for efficacy of treatment: decreasing for a target HbA1c level of 48 mmol/mol [6.5%]
Time frame: Baseline, months 3, 6, and 12
Rate of modification in C-Peptide levels compared with baseline. Marker for efficacy of treatment: increasing C-Peptide levels of ≥ 0.7 ng/mL
Time frame: Baseline - Month 12
Frequency of clinically important hypoglycemic episodes (described in Protocol).
Marker for efficacy of treatment: requiring decrease of insulin dose)
Time frame: Baseline, months 3, 6, and 12
CD3, CD4, CD8, CD11c, CD14, CD16, CD19, CD20, CD25, CD27, CD28, CD38, CD45, CD45RA, CD45RO, CD56, CD57, CD66b, CD123, CD127, CD161, CD294, CCR4, CCR6, CCR7, CXCR3, CXCR5, will be assessed for identification of immune cells and subsets analyses
Time frame: Baseline, months 3, 6, and 12
Serum IgG concentration will be assessed for characterization of the humoral response profile
Time frame: Baseline, months 3, 6, and 12
Serum IgA concentration will be assessed for characterization of the humoral response profile
Time frame: Baseline, months 3, 6, and 12
Serum IgM concentration will be assessed for characterization of the humoral response profile
